Rayne lost against South Beauregard back in March of 2024, and unfortunately they wound up with the same result on Monday. The Rayne Wolves came up short against the South Beauregard Knights, falling 19-6. The Wolves have now taken an 'L' in back-to-back games.
Rayne's loss dropped their record down to 3-10-1. As for South Beauregard, they have been performing well recently as they've won four of their last five matches. That's provided a nice bump to their 7-3 record this season.
Both teams are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. Rayne and David Thibodaux will meet in a dog eat dog contest at 4:00 p.m. on Tuesday. Rayne has given up an average of 12 runs per game this season, so hopefully the team got some pitching drills in this week. As for South Beauregard, they will take on Pitkin at 5:00 p.m. on Tuesday.
